Grosse Pointe is a city in Wayne County in the U.S. state of Michigan. As of the 2020 census , the city had a population of 5,678. Grosse Pointe is an eastern suburb of Metro Detroit along Lake St. Clair .
Located on the southwestern shore of Lake St. Clair, Grosse Pointe is a community of close-knit residential neighborhoods. The City is known for its stately tree-lined streets and lakeside recreational facilities.

The name "Grosse Pointe" derives from the size of the area, and its projection into Lake St. Clair. Grosse Pointe is a suburban area in Metro Detroit, sharing a border with northeast Detroit's historic neighborhoods. Grosse Pointe has many famous historic estates along with remodeled homes and newer construction.

The Origin and Early Development of The City of Grosse Pointe. Grosse Pointe Township was established as the first governmental entity for the area from Lake St. Clair inland beyond Gratiot and Waterworks Park to Baseline Road (Eight Mile Road) in 1846.
